WARDS COVE WATER USERS is one of 1,084 community water systems in Montana in the 500 or fewer people size category, serving 45 people from groundwater.

As of August 1, 2026, its federal record holds 35 entries between 1996 and 2015, all of which EPA lists as closed. Nothing has been added since 2015.

Of the 35, 32 are monitoring and reporting requirements — the category that accounts for about four in five of all violations in EPA's national dataset — rather than findings about the water itself. The record involves synthetic organic chemicals, volatile organic chemicals, and the Lead and Copper Rule.

What is a Consumer Confidence Report?

A Consumer Confidence Report (CCR) is the annual drinking water quality report that community water systems must provide to the people they serve. It lists the contaminants detected in the system’s water during the year, where the water comes from, and how the results compare with federal limits. EPA’s revised CCR rule takes effect January 1, 2027, and the first reports in the new format are due July 1, 2027.
